I'm afraid it's a little more complicated than that, and the newer
kernel will not help you. Indeed it will probably break your PC if you
did manage to install it, so excuse me if I do not tell you how or
point you at web pages about it!

Do you update your system regularly? It is a good idea to do so. You
are on the current Long Term Support release of Ubuntu - the next one,
which replaces your current one, is currently in the final stages of
testing and will be out at the end of this month. If you want the
latest kernel and so on, when the new version, called 10.04, is
available, you should upgrade to it. Backup all your data first,
though!

For now, though, you can update your system with the latest fixes and
so on by opening a terminal (from the Accessories menu, or press
Ctrl-Alt-T) then type these 2 commands:

sudo apt-get update

(wait for that to finish; it may take some minutes.)

sudo apt-get dist-upgrade -y

(again, this might take quite a long time. Wait for it to finish and
do not interrupt it once it has started.)
